Swisshotel Stamford or Raffles the Plaza hotel?

I need a hotel in Singapore for 7 nights and I have narrowed it down to these 2. I know they share the management and are side by side and almost the same price, but is either one better?Also, none of the discount booking sites show the rates for rooms in April yet-anyone know when they are likely to show up?

I have not stayed in either hotel since the change in management, but have stayed in both previously. The Plaza is a nicer building, with larger, more interesting rooms and huge bathrooms. The Stamford rooms are just like all the other round towers the Westin built (Atlanta, Seattle, etc). The rooms are smaller than those in the Plaza.

I believe they share the swimming pools, and am quite certain they share the health club facility at the shared Amrita Spa. Is breakfast in your rate? If not, you could go to either for breakfast. Having had breakfast in the main restaurants of each on occasion; I don’t think you would notice an appreciable difference between the two.

My preference would be the Stamford on as high a floor as possible, facing the harbour if at all possible, or facing the river/Stamford Quay. The Stamford is a very tall and I prefer a high floor in it for (i) much better views, (ii) street noise reduction, as the hotels are at the intersection of some quite busy roads. I agree with Kathie that the Raffles (formerly Plaza) is the more luxurious, but I like the views from the Stamford and found the rooms to be quite acceptable.
